Rymbui visits Khanduli to back UDP candidate

JOWAI, Feb 18: UDP MLA Lakmen Rymbui visited Mynsngat-Khanduli MDC constituency to support UDP candidate Damian S War. He was accompanied by the local MDC, Dawan Lyngdoh, along with other senior party members.
On Tuesday, a large gathering of War’s supporters assembled in Tamu, West Jaintia Hills, where hundreds of people demonstrated their unity and commitment to securing his victory.
In his speech, Rymbui urged the people to elect a leader with integrity — someone who could serve the community with the right values, like Damian S War. He further appealed for full support for the UDP candidate, emphasising that War had been warmly accepted by the party following discussions with local MDC, Dawan Lyngdoh. He also noted that the people of the area were eager to see Mr. War contest the upcoming JHADC election.
